An integrated healthcare system (IHS) is a set of organizations that provides for or arranges to provide coordinated and continuous service to a defined population. The IHS takes responsibility for that particular population's health status and outcome, both clinically and fiscally. An integrated healthcare system is a well-organized, well-coordinated, and collaborative network. The World Health Organization (WHO) is a specialized agency of the United Nations based in Geneva. The WHO has many initiatives that center around health. Primarily, they lead global efforts to expand universal health coverage using science-based policies and programs. They are also responsible for shaping health research agendas and developing norms and standards.

Area of Science:

  • Digital Health
  • Health Services Research
  • Organizational Studies

Background:

  • eHealth success hinges on interorganizational collaboration (IOC) across diverse sectors.
  • Organizational boundaries can either facilitate or hinder IOC in eHealth deployment.
  • Dialogical learning mechanisms are vital for navigating boundary challenges in eHealth.

Purpose of the Study:

  • To identify circumstances where organizational boundaries impact IOC in eHealth.
  • To explore how organizational boundaries influence IOC during eHealth development, evaluation, and implementation.

Main Methods:

  • Scoping review of empirical studies from PubMed, PsycINFO, CINAHL, and Web of Science.
  • Included 16 studies in English or Dutch focusing on IOC factors in eHealth deployment phases.
  • Utilized open and axial coding to identify boundary and learning mechanism influences on IOC.

Main Results:

  • Different organizational boundaries affected IOC in distinct ways across eHealth phases.
  • Dialogical learning mechanisms (identification, coordination, reflection) were crucial for enhancing IOC.
  • Coordination involved boundary spanners and boundary objects; reflection required open communication.

Conclusions:

  • IOC in eHealth is dynamic, requiring identification, coordination, and reflection to manage organizational boundaries.
  • This review uniquely maps organizational boundaries and learning mechanisms across eHealth deployment phases.
  • Further phase-specific research is needed to enhance understanding of IOC in eHealth.
